Timo Boll
For a long time, Timo Boll is considered to be one of the biggest threads of the Chinese team. Head coach Liu Guoliang commented that “as long as Boll is competing, my sleep will never be comfortable”. Anyway, there was a Chinese-German cooperation lately. At the 2015 World Championships in Suzhou Boll played doubles with Ma Long. In the 2nd round they lost to Xu Xin/Zhang Jike who became World Championships in the end. At the 2016 Olympic Games in Rio he was the first ever German table tennis player to bear the flag of his Olympic team at the opening ceremony.
